This case study outlines how the Boston Public Health Commission in Massachusetts, ensured that their workforce reflected the populations they serve. This included developing an Anti-Racism Advisory Committee to prioritize workforce development, retention, and hiring practices that advance equity; conducting all-staff trainings; and adopting an organization Racial Justice and Health Equity Initiative.
